Copywriting is the art of crafting engaging content that resonates with your target audience. It involves writing persuasive copy to draw people in and encourage them to take action. Copywriters use words to create an emotional connection between the reader and the product or service they are promoting.
At its core, copywriting is about understanding how people think and feel so you can craft messages that speak directly to their needs. To be successful at this, you need to have a deep understanding of human psychology and know how different types of language can influence readers' decisions.
The key elements of great copywriting include: creating compelling headlines; using powerful words; telling stories; providing clear calls-to-action; optimizing for search engines (SEO); staying up-to-date on trends in digital marketing; researching competitors’ strategies; testing different approaches until one works best for your particular audience—and more!
In short, good copywriters understand how people think and act when presented with certain information or products – then use those insights as tools for creating effective content that drives conversions. Copywriting is all about crafting persuasive, attention-grabbing content that resonates with readers. Whether it’s for a website, blog post or advertisement, copywriters use their skills to create compelling copy that will draw people in and encourage them to take action.
So why is it called copywriting? The term “copy” refers to the written material used for marketing purposes – such as text on websites or ads – while “writing” indicates the creative process of putting together those words into something meaningful and impactful.
